How to Unclog a Shower Drain

When it comes to plumbing in your home, one of the most common issues that people face is a clogged shower drain. This can be caused by a number of things, such as hair, soap scum, and dirt. If your shower drain is clogged, don’t panic! There are a few things you can do to try to unclog it yourself.

Here are six tips to help unclog your shower drain:

1. Use a plunger. A plunger is one of the most common tools used to unclog drains. If the clog is near the top of the drain, insert the plunger and push and pull it up and down. If the clog is further down in the drain, fill the sink with water and dip the plunger into the water before pushing and pulling it up and down.

2. Use a snake. A snake is another tool that can be used to unclog drains. If you have a snake, insert it into the drain and twist it around until you dislodge the clog. Be careful not to damage your pipes while doing this!

3. Pour baking soda and vinegar down the drain. This mixture will help dissolve any clogs that may be in your drain. Pour 1/2 cup of baking soda down the drain, then pour 1/2 cup of vinegar after it. Let this mixture sit for about 30 minutes before pouring hot water down the drain.

4. Use a chemical drain cleaner. There are many chemical drain cleaners available at hardware stores that can help dissolve clogs. Follow the instructions on the bottle carefully to avoid damaging your pipes.

5. Use a wet/dry vacuum cleaner. A wet/dry vacuum cleaner can be helpful in removing smaller clogs from drains. Put the vacuum cleaner over the drain and turn it on to suck up any debris that may be blocking the flow of water.

6. Call a plumber. If you have tried all of these methods and still can’t get your shower drain unclogged, it’s time to call a plumber for help. Plumbers have special tools and techniques that they can use to clear out clogs and get your shower draining properly again.
